Very Similar to the RT Sponge, But Better and I Prefer It Over the Beauty Bleander
Great makeup sponge! I wish I would have tried it sooner and saved my $$$. This beats any sponge Iâve used and Iâve tried over 10 brands/sponges. Itâs a great value, super easy to clean and is soft, but not too soft! I clean it with regular brush soap and it cleans well.All around itâs the best sponge ever and for $3, who can beat that?Wet nâ Wild is killin it!! I go into detail below about my experience with this wnw sponge and how it compares to other popular sponges. Itâs a bit long winded and the highlights are above! It expands a good size when wet and is the right amount of firmness. I love the shape of it! I can do everything from powder, contour, to foundation with it. It has a nice bounce to it and leaves your foundation flawless!It doesnât have huge pores like the elf pink one, which is my least favorite sponge ever. But it doesnât soak up tons of product either, similar to the elf sponge, but not quite like it. The elf sponge doesnât absorb any product, which is why I think I donât like the elf one, I can go in and get the excess concealer/foundation evened out. WNW doesnât have that issue it soaks up just enough product to blend well.It is very similar to the Real Techniques blender sponge, that I have used till now, but like the improved version!I can clean it quicker than the RT or BB and it takes less cleanser. During the wash before I used it a lot of pink cane out of it, but that is normal for bright pink sponges. After the 2nd wash it stopped bleeding pink dye. Iâve washed it 5 times and it still looks/seems brand new.It is kinda like the Beauty Blender but much better and a little more dense, which I like honestly. I have had several real Beauty Blenders, but I prefer other sponges because itâs a little too soft and sucks up a lot of product. Plus I hate paying $20 for a sponge Iâll use for 2 months, because thatâs how long they usually last me.
